About this book
In the vibrant cultural landscape of the 19th century, Franz Liszt emerged as a transformative figure in classical music, captivating audiences with his unparalleled virtuosity. In "Franz Liszt," author James Huneker delves into the life of this iconic composer and pianist, highlighting his groundbreaking contributions to the art form, including the development of the symphonic poem and innovative piano techniques. This biography not only chronicles Liszt’s artistic journey but also examines his role as a cultural icon who bridged the worlds of music and performance. Ideal for students, music enthusiasts, and historians, Huneker’s work offers an insightful exploration of Liszt's legacy and the profound impact he had on the evolution of modern music.
